Philip Kariam is an Associate in International Trade at McMillan LLP, specializing in trade remedies, sanctions, import and export controls, procurement, international arbitration, foreign investment, and competition since August 2021. Prior experience includes roles as a Legal Consultant and Legal Intern with The World Bank's Environmental and International Law Practice Group, and a Legal Extern with Dechert LLP in the International Arbitration Practice Group. Philip served as Counsel at the Ontario Ministry of Economic Development, focusing on international trade law and investor-state disputes, and completed an articling position with the Ontario Ministry of the Attorney General. Academic qualifications include a Master of Laws from Georgetown University Law Center, a Master of International Affairs from Sciences Po, and a Juris Doctor from York University - Osgoode Hall Law School, complemented by internships at the UN Mechanism for International Criminal Tribunals and the UN Special Rapporteur on the Right to Food, among others. Philip also holds a Bachelor of Applied Science in Civil Engineering from the University of Waterloo.
